Output 339eb0e820fe76324594860e956a5c8515098ce8706055bb5f55e90cb1e83e1b:0

value
405676
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dcd43a01df2600b2e91db968d0f2d6840219d55d OP_EQUAL
address
3MpepWSro6KLaqsMBdxMKBkVAbD3Magdu8
transaction
339eb0e820fe76324594860e956a5c8515098ce8706055bb5f55e90cb1e83e1b
spent
true